中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

oracle sequence的用法是什么

小億
91
2023-11-23 23:40:12
欄目: 云計算

Oracle Sequence是一種在Oracle數據庫中生成唯一數字序列的對象。它可以用于生成主鍵值或其他需要唯一數字的情況。

使用Oracle Sequence的步驟如下:

  1. 創建Sequence:使用CREATE SEQUENCE語句創建一個Sequence對象,并指定起始值、增長步長、最小值、最大值、循環與否等屬性。

例如:CREATE SEQUENCE seq_name START WITH 1 INCREMENT BY 1 MINVALUE 1 MAXVALUE 100000 NOCYCLE;

  1. 使用Sequence:在需要生成唯一數字的地方,可以使用sequence.currval獲取當前值,使用sequence.nextval獲取下一個值。

例如:INSERT INTO table_name (id, column1) VALUES (seq_name.nextval, ‘value1’);

  1. 應用Sequence:可以在表的主鍵字段上使用Sequence來自動生成唯一值。

例如:CREATE TABLE table_name (id NUMBER PRIMARY KEY DEFAULT seq_name.nextval, column1 VARCHAR2(50));

總結起來,Oracle Sequence是用來生成唯一數字序列的對象,可用于生成主鍵值或其他需要唯一數字的場景。它可以通過sequence.currval獲取當前值,通過sequence.nextval獲取下一個值。

0
临沭县| 江都市| 黄浦区| 东明县| 郓城县| 广宗县| 沐川县| 林口县| 隆昌县| 通化县| 老河口市| 西吉县| 广宗县| 宁国市| 府谷县| 视频| 忻州市| 绥芬河市| 偃师市| 宁都县| 水城县| 阿瓦提县| 肥乡县| 汽车| 沁水县| 兴和县| 东乌珠穆沁旗| 乐业县| 石阡县| 连江县| 镶黄旗| 福贡县| 昌宁县| 岳西县| 克拉玛依市| 商南县| 赤壁市| 新河县| 盐城市| 溆浦县| 措勤县|